Navigating the Perils of the Simulated Highway

The digital recreations of this scenario, commonly found as mobile games or browser-based experiences, distill the challenge to its purest form: guide the chicken safely across multiple lanes of traffic. The difficulty stems not just from the speed of the vehicles, but also their unpredictable patterns and relentless flow. Players must master the art of timing, identifying gaps in traffic and launching the chicken forward at precisely the right moment. Success relies on developing an intuitive understanding of vehicle speeds and anticipating their trajectories. A slight miscalculation can lead to a swift and feathery demise. These games often feature accelerating difficulty levels, introducing faster cars, more lanes, and even additional hazards like trucks or obstacles.

A critical aspect of success in these games is the development of quick reaction time. The window of opportunity to safely navigate a lane can be incredibly narrow, requiring split-second decisions. Many players find themselves relying on muscle memory and honed reflexes, reacting almost instinctively to the visual cues presented on the screen. The repeated attempts necessary to master a level contribute to this learning process, reinforcing the neural pathways associated with rapid decision-making. Beyond reflexes, strategic planning also plays a role. Experienced players learn to identify patterns in the traffic flow, allowing them to predict future openings and plan their crossings accordingly. It’s not just about reacting to what is happening, but anticipating what will happen.

Strategies for a Successful Crossing

While the "chicken crossing" game seems simple, a surprising amount of strategy can be employed to increase the chances of success. One important technique is to observe traffic patterns carefully before initiating a crossing. Identifying gaps in the flow of vehicles and predicting future openings is crucial for timing movements effectively. Waiting for a larger gap, even if it means delaying the crossing for a few seconds, can significantly reduce the risk of collision. Another helpful strategy is to focus on the vehicles closest to the chicken, rather than trying to track all of the traffic simultaneously. This allows players to react more quickly to immediate threats. Selective attention is a key skill in this game, enabling players to prioritize information and make informed decisions.

Utilizing the edges of the screen to anticipate oncoming traffic is also a valuable tactic. Vehicles entering the frame from the sides provide an early warning system, giving the player time to prepare for their arrival. Learning to recognize the visual cues associated with different types of vehicles – such as the size and speed of trucks versus cars – can also improve reaction time. Furthermore, some games offer power-ups or special abilities that can aid the chicken in its journey. These might include temporary invincibility, a speed boost, or the ability to slow down time. Knowing when and how to utilize these power-ups strategically can be the difference between success and failure.
